Before you begin
Before installing the IP Phone 1150E, complete the following pre-installation 
checklist:
Ensure there is one IP Phone 1150E boxed package for each 
IP Phone 1150E being installed. The package contains:
— IP Phone 1150E 
— 2.1 m (7 ft) CAT5 Ethernet cable
— Getting Started Card
Ensure there is one Software License for each IP Phone 1150E being 
installed.
Ensure the host Call Server is equipped with the Voice Gateway Media 
Card, or a Signaling Server with the Line TPS application.
If an AC power adapter is required, ensure the approved Nortel global 
power supply (model # N0089601) is used. See Table 56, “IP Phone 
1150E component list,” on page 451
.
First-time installation
You must first install an IP Telephony Node with the Communication Server. 
For information about installing an IP Telephony Node, see Signaling Server: 
Installation and Configuration 
(553-3001-212), or IP Line: Description, 
Installation, and Operation 
 (553-3001-365).
CAUTION
Damage to Equipment
Do not plug your IP Phone 1150E into an ISDN 
connection. Severe damage can result.
